What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an entry level tech support professional?

To thrive as an Entry Level Tech Support professional, you need a solid understanding of computer hardware, software troubleshooting, and basic networking, often supported by a high school diploma or relevant certification such as CompTIA A+. Familiarity with ticketing systems, remote desktop tools, and common operating systems like Windows and macOS is typically required. Strong communication, patience, and problem-solving abilities help you effectively assist users and resolve issues. These skills are crucial for delivering timely technical solutions and ensuring customer satisfaction in a fast-paced support environment.

How to get into entry level tech support with no experience?

Entry level tech support roles often require basic knowledge of computer hardware, software, and troubleshooting skills. Gaining relevant certifications like CompTIA A+ and building hands-on experience through internships, volunteering, or personal projects can improve your chances. Strong communication skills and a willingness to learn are also important for entry-level candidates.

What are some common challenges faced by entry level tech support professionals, and how can they be effectively addressed?

Entry level tech support professionals often encounter challenges such as managing high volumes of support tickets, troubleshooting unfamiliar technical issues, and communicating complex solutions to non-technical users. To address these challenges, it's helpful to develop strong problem-solving skills, maintain detailed documentation, and seek out mentorship or training from more experienced team members. Additionally, effective time management and clear, empathetic communication can greatly improve both user satisfaction and personal confidence in handling diverse support requests.

What is an entry level tech support job?

Entry level tech support jobs are positions designed for individuals who provide basic technical assistance and support to customers or end users. These roles typically involve troubleshooting hardware and software issues, answering questions about products or services, and helping users resolve common technology problems. Entry level tech support staff often work via phone, email, chat, or in person, and are expected to have strong communication skills as well as a fundamental understanding of computer systems. These jobs are a great starting point for those interested in a career in information technology, as they offer valuable hands-on experience and opportunities for advancement.

Job Description:

The Cloud Centre of Excellence (CCoE) team enables Sun Life's pivot toward cloud computing by building cloud capabilities, enablement functions, and partnerships across Enterprise Services. As part of the CCoE, the team is seeking a Cloud Analyst to join a skilled team of engineers and contribute to the delivery of secure, scalable, and efficient cloud and container platform solutions for our consumers.

What you will do

  • Be part of a global Cloud Center of Excellence focused on delivering cloud solutions.
  • Support the design, implementation, and ongoing operation of Sun Life cloud infrastructure and platform services.
  • Work with different CCoE squads and stakeholders' team to ensure proper execution, business, and strategic alignment is delivered for projects.
  • Collaborate with internal consumers to support adoption of cloud services and self-service platform capabilities using established standards and best practices.
  • Develop automation scripts and tools to streamline deployment, monitoring, and maintenance processes for the services owned by the team.
  • Work within an Agile team to support delivery of platform enhancements and strategic business initiatives.
  • Assist with modernizing legacy workloads and operational processes to better leverage cloud platforms and container-based services.
  • Support proof-of-concept initiatives, technical evaluations, and implementation activities for cloud and container platform capabilities.
  • Partner with support and engineering teams to troubleshoot issues, resolve incidents, and contribute to operational stability.
  • Required to move quickly but never compromise the security of our systems or the privacy of our clients.
  • Apply best practices, standards, and ensure compliance to all company security directives.
  • Participate in security engineering to ensure compliance by design.
  • Support Cloud Audit and Risk and compliance requirements from partnering with Security and governance teams.
  • Create and maintain comprehensive documentation related to cloud and it's services, procedures and troubleshooting guides.
  • As with many IT services, there is an expectation of on-call availability off hours for client impacting changes or troubleshooting activities; Sun Life is a global operation and therefore requires 24x7 support.

What you need to succeed:

  • University level degree in Computer Science, Mathematics, Science or a related technology field.
  • Relevant work experience in server administration and/or cloud solution administration in an enterprise environment.
  • Knowledge in DevOps environments and the use of automation to deliver business value.
  • Foundational technical and business understanding of at least one major public cloud platform (AWS or Azure or GCP).
  • Experience or academic exposure to software engineering, scripting, SDLC practices, or infrastructure as code.
  • Exposure to systems provisioning and configuration management using automation tools such as Terraform, Ansible, Jenkins, Kubernetes, Backstage or other cloud-native technologies.

Preferred Skills

  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Curious, adaptive, collaborative, innovative, & growth mindset
  • Demonstrated ability to work in a team, preferably with exposure to Scrum or KANBAN frameworks.
  • AWS/Azure/GCP or Linux Foundation Certification (e.g., Certified Solution Architect, Certified DevOps Engineer, Kubernetes and Cloud Native Associate etc.) are a plus
  • Exposure to AWS services such as EC2, S3, Lambda, VPC, IAM, and EKS is considered an asset.
  • Understanding of container platforms and orchestration concepts, with exposure to Amazon EKS and Kubernetes as a preferred skill for this entry-level role.
  • Awareness of self-service platform concepts, developer enablement, and standardized cloud consumption models is preferred
  • Good knowledge with programming and/or scripting languages (Python, React/TypeScript, NodeJS, Bash)
  • Experience or exposure to work with AI tools such as GitHub Copilot & AWS Bedrock with Anthropic models
